A marine bacterium,
Olleya aquimaris
DAU311, was isolated from Goraebul beach in the Republic of Korea. This strain had
β
-glucosidase activity on Luria–Bertani esculin plates. The
β
-glucosidase,
oabgl84
, was isolated, cloned, and sequenced, based on fosmid library. The gene encoded novel
β
